Radar detection button in steering wheel

In my buddy's BMW he has a radar system, which first off all is completely hidden, and secondly can be turned on via a button on the steering wheel. Has anyone done this with their camaro and if so do they have pictures/video or if not is it possible???

That would be cool but sounds expensive. He doesnt know anythying about his?
There is a place called Audio Express out here and I rember them selling a radar detection kit a long time ago that is mounted under the hood somewhere and the display was supposed to be mounted somewhere near the gauges in your car like a HUD. It was very expensive (thousands). It didnt offer better detection or anything, just made it so you didnt have to mount it in plain sight.
